Rechercher : dans
Par :

Passer une variable javascript en php

Dernière réponse le 27 jun 2008 à 21:10:50 niko16, le 20 jun 2008 à 10:48:36 
 Signaler ce message aux modérateurs

Bonjour,
Tout est dans le titre...Je voudrais savoir si il était possible de passer une variable javascript vers une variable php

merci d'avance

Configuration: Windows XP
Internet Explorer 6.0

Meilleures réponses pour « passer une variable javascript en php » dans :

1

arnaudligth, le 20 jun 2008 à 10:51:33

En la mettant dans un champs d'un formulaire caché ou non mais bon c'est toujours risqué de passer par du javascript étant donné qu'il peut être désactivé côté client

(je suis un peu anti-javascript...)

Répondre à arnaudligth

2

niko16, le 20 jun 2008 à 11:11:18

Oui moi non plus je n'aime pas trop le javascript mais la je suis obligé de l'utiliser...
comment fais ton pour mettre une variable javascript dans un formulaire caché comme tu dis?

Répondre à niko16

3

jmg78, le 22 jun 2008 à 15:09:21
  • +1

Window.location="script.php?var="+js_var;

Répondre à jmg78

4

niko16, le 23 jun 2008 à 18:01:13

Merci jmg78 de m'avoir répondu

je voudrais juste savoir à quoi correspond "var" dans le code que tu as écris est ce que c'est la variable en php ???
même question pour js_var


est ce que quelque chose comme ca parait correct :

var texte = document.getElementById("corps_rubrique").innerHTML
window.location="rubriques.php?var="+texte;

cordialement

Répondre à niko16

5

niko16, le 26 jun 2008 à 20:04:47

Bon apparement c'est impossible j'ai cherché partout sur le web et les deux seules facons de faire sont :

en passant par de l'Ajax

en rechargeant ou en traitant la variable dans une autre page


J'ai choisi la deuxième solution et ca marche impek!!!


merci a tous ceux qui m'ont aidé

Répondre à niko16

6

 niko16, le 27 jun 2008 à 21:10:50

C'est bon j'ai réussi ^^ Ca fais déja un pti moment mais je vous mets la solution...


il faut passer la variable javascript par l'url que l'on récuperera dans une autre page:



fonction popup:

function popup(page)
{
var texte = document.getElementById("id_paragraphe").innerHTML
window.location.href = "popup_conf_rubriques.php?texte="+texte+;
}


et dans l'autre page il suffit de faire $texte = $_GET['texte'];

voila j'éspère avoir résolu le problème de certains ^^ pour + d'infos contactez moi en pv
bon prog

Répondre à niko16
Collection CommentÇaMarche.net